About COOKED STICKY RICE
COOKED STICKY RICE is a moderate-calorie food with 150 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is carbohydrates, providing 3g of protein, 34g of carbohydrates, and 0.3g of fat. This food belongs to the Entrees, Sides & Small Meals category.
Ingredients
WATER, RICE, GLUCONO DELTA-LACTONE.

Calorie Breakdown
At 150 calories per 100 grams, COOKED STICKY RICE gets 8% of its calories from protein, 91% from carbohydrates, and 2% from fat. This is moderate, similar to many lean proteins and whole grains.
